I am quite new to SPM8, so sorry for my basic questions. I had a hard time understanding the source reconstruction in SPM8, but reading the papers and going through the code I think I have a basic idea now. However, I have some doubts about the units:
1.) When I look at the MIP plots, are the estimated responses in Am, nAm (or Am^2, nAm^2)? What is the unit of the y-axis? My data is MEG data in Tesla. As J = MY and M is based on the leadfield matrix L, I guess the units are in Am or nAm (source strength or power).
2.) What is the unit for a time frequency contrast (y-axis). As it is a contrast I guess it has no unit ??
